Australian Scrapbook Ideas Issue #14

Catching up with some more news here, I was excited and honoured to have been asked to design for the Australian Scrapbook Ideas Magazine. My first article in issue #14 was on Effective ways to create your own backgrounds.

This Layout of my gorgeous friend Mistra and me was created using a resist stamping and inking technique on the background.
This is my beautiful niece Gracie! She is such a gorgeous little girl! I have used a masking technique with Misting and water colour pencils on this background.

This Photo is of my Great Aunty Dot who recently passed away, I love this vintage photo of her. This background was created using tissue paper to create a textured background.
How cute is this little girl, this is my Cousins daughter Mitali and her Dad Darcy. This was a fun background to create. I have used texture paste, sea shells and egg shells to created this textured background.
